CUMMING, Ga. (AP) -- Authorities say a Newton County worker who became trapped in a trench in Forsyth County Tuesday was dead by the time rescuers were able to reach him.
Rescue crews recovered the the body of Aaron Banks Tuesday afternoon.
Forsyth County Fire Department Capt. Jason Shivers said the 20-year-old man was buried under dirt in the trench on Trammel Road near Buford Highway.
Shivers said rescuers were called to the scene around 2:40 p.m. They cleared Banks' head and shoulders, but just before 4 p.m. discovered that he did not survive.
Representatives from the Occupational Safety and Health Administration are investigating the cause of the accident.
